  • OBJECTIVES
    OBJECTIVES

    The Fundamentals of LoadRunner course teaches you to:

  • Discuss the value of load testing
  • Plan for effective load testing
  • Establish load test goals
  • Run load test scenarios
  • Load and overload when executing scenarios
  • Analyze and interpret load test results
  • The VuGen v9.5 Scripting for web course teaches you to:

  • Create Web Virtual users using VuGen
  • Read VuGen Web code
  • Measure specific business processes
  • Verify functionality under load
  • Customize scripts by adding VuGen functions
  • Analyze and interpret load test results
  • Correlate script to process server-returned data
  • CONTENT OVERVIEW
    CONTENT OVERVIEW

    The Fundamentals of LoadRunner v9.5

    Day 1

    1)    Planning an Effective Load Test
           a.    Define measurable goals for testing
           b.    Gather information before testing
           c.    Document and organize system information

    2)    LoadRunner Installation
           a.    LoadRunner architecture
           b.    Where to install LoadRunner components
           c.    Identify hardware and software needed for installation

    3)    Introduction to Scenarios
           a.    Explain elements that make a LoadRunner scenario
           b.    Identify different types of scenarios
           c.    How to choose the scenario
           d.    Present the basic steps for creating a scenario

    4)    Using Run-Time Settings
           a.    Script and Scenario Run-time settings
           b.    Configure Run-time settings in the Controller


    Day 2

    5)    Scenario Execution
           a.    Prepare for a scenario run
           b.    Identify techniques to efficiently run a scenario

    6)    Scheduling Scenarios
           a.    Scheduling by group and by scenario
           b.    Prepare VuGen User (Vuser) initialization
           c.    Configure duration scheduling
           d.    Configure scenario ramp up and ramp down

    7)    Performance Monitors
           a.    Value of Performance Monitors
           b.    Select Performance Monitors
           c.    Add measurements to Performance Monitors

    8)    Results Analysis
           a.    Value of root cause analysis
           b.    Diagnose errors with LoadRunner
           c.    Meaningful interpretation of LoadRunner graphs

    The VuGen v9.5 Scripting for web

    Day 1

    1)    Recording
           a.    Structure the script based on planning
           b.    Use VuGen to record a Vuser script for Web
           c.    Describe HTML and URL recording levels
           d.    When to use HTML and/or URL recording levels

    2)    Playback
           a.    Identify the appropriate Web Run-time settings to set
           b.    Configure Web Run-time settings to run the script
           c.    Verify Vuser script functionality in VuGen

    3)    Actions and Transactions
           a.    Create multiple actions in a Vuser script
           b.    Configure actions to achieve load testing goals
           c.    Add Transactions to measure response times

    4)    Parameters
           a.    Solve playback problems by parameterizing the script


    Day 2

    5)    Checkpoints
           a.    Identify visual cues to check for during load testing

    6)    Add Text Checkpoints during and after recording Manual
           Correlation
           a.    Distinguish between available correlation methods
           b.    Correlate a script manually using correlation functions

    7)    Correlation During and After Recording
           a.    Correlation after recording
           b.    Use the Scan for correlation tool
           c.    Correlate data during recording
           d.    Define rules for correlation in Recording Options
           e.    Enable correlation during recording


    Day 3

    8)    Enhance Vuser Output Log
           a.    Send customized output messages to the script
           b.    Execution and Controller log
           c.    Add error handling and business logic to the script

    9)    Advanced Error Handling
           a.    Create global verification points with ContentCheck
           b.    Use "logging on demand"
           c.    View error snapshots in the Controller
